It's not a glitch, it's absolutely normal. The Good Deeds meter typically goes up every time you successfully praise it, like normal, and it goes down when an evolution occurs. I like to think of it as your character being in a new stage of life and so now it has to "rebuild" its good deeds. Not from scratch though, typically from the halfway point if you evolved into a healthy character. It doesn't change anymore after you become an adult, if I remember correctly, unless you are feeding it snacks and the bat successfully steals your character's treat away. This feature of the Good Deeds meter fluctuating isn't exclusive to the Angels, it also happens for P1s and P2s as well (if not all vintage Tamagotchis, come to think of it, because most of them have discipline meters).
